FAQ

Questions Time in Range Analyzer owners ask.

  • 01

    What is Time in Range (TIR)?

    TIR is the percentage of time your glucose levels stay within your target range, which is a key indicator of glycemic stability.

  • 02

    How can I check for high glycemic variability?

    You can use the analyze_glycemic_metrics capability. It automatically flags high glycemic variability if the Coefficient of Variation (CV) exceeds 36%.

  • 03

    What are clinical flags?

    Clinical flags are automated warnings triggered when metrics reach dangerous levels, such as high hypoglycemia risk (TBR > 4%).
